Which two descriptions about CoS functions in a Versa branch are true? (Choose two.)
Answer options
- A. Remarking separates traffic based on Layer 3, Layer 4, and Layer 7 fields.
- B. Classification alters the CoS fields in outgoing traffic.
- C. Queuing defines the priority of traffic and weights.
- D. Scheduling controls the order of packets sent.
Correct answer: C, D
Explanation
The correct answers are C and D. Queuing indeed defines the priority and weights assigned to different types of traffic, while scheduling dictates the order in which packets are sent. Options A and B are incorrect as they misrepresent the functions of remarking and classification, which do not accurately describe the roles associated with CoS in this context.
